Financial Statements, Closing entries and ratios (26 marks) The account balances of Stucco Construction Company on December 31, 2020 is shown below with the accounts in alphabetical order: Accounts payable 29,500 Accounts receivable 19.000 Accumulated depreciation - 26,280 equipment Cash 11,000 Cost of goods sold 575,500 Depreciation expense 11,170 Equipment 65,700 Insurance expense 2.900 Interest expense 2,000 Interest revenue 960 Inventory 57,000 Notes payable 38,990 Notes receivable 1 33,260 Rent expense 15,500 Sales 686.000 Supplies expense 5,600 Unearned revenue 5,900 Zoe, capital 72,200 Zoe, drawings 61,200 The company wants to prepare financial statements for its year ended December 31, 2020 There were no capital investments made by the owner in the year. The notes receivable is due in 2021. The notes payable is due in 2024. Required: 1. Required: Prepare, in proper form, a classified balance sheet, a multi-step income statement, and a statement of owner's equity. (19 marks) 2. Required: Prepare the necessary closing entries for two accounts only. (2 marks) 3. Assume that you are a banker and Stucco Construction would like to borrow money from you. As part of your review of the financial statements you decide to do some ratio analysis and compare Stucco Construction to other similar companies in the industry. You have been able to determine the following three industry ratios: Ratio Gross margin Inventory turnover Current ratio Formula (Sales-COGS)/Sales COGS/Inventory Current assets/current Habilities Industry Ratio 20% 10 times 2.0 Required Calculate the three ratios for Stucco Construction and briefly discuss what each resulting ratio means compared to the industry value. (4 marks)
